タイトル(英語): Ultraviolet Radiation Linear Discharge Phenomenon of Atmosphere Shortness Gap in Uniform Electric Field Region

著者名: 秋山 敬一朗(足利工業大学工学部)

著者名(英語): Keiichiro Akiyama (Ashikaga Institute of Technology)

キーワード: 平等電界領域,紫外光線状放電,多チャネルULD,交番インパルス電圧  electric field region,ultraviolet radiation linear discharge,multi-channel ULD,alternating impulse voltage

要約(英語): Electric breakdown form of the uniform electric field air gap is the spark discharge with a single channel. However, it was proven that pre breakdown phenomenon had been generated just before spark over discharge. In this paper, the pre- discharge of the ultraviolet radiation is defined as the following ULD By applying alternative impuls voltage to the sphere gap, this study investigated discharge form and incidence of ULD, and also effect of ULD on the spark discharge form by the combined use of standstill camera and ICCD camera with the high-speed gate. As the result, In the vertical sphere gap, it was proven that the negative half wave voltage was higher than the positive half wave voltage on the incidence of ULD in upper spherical electrode. Generally the linear spark discharge is observed in uniform electric field sphere gap at atmosphere. However, there is a case in which the bent shape of spark is sometimes observed. This discharge phenomenon was observed with a high sensitive camera. It was shown that this bent shape of spark discharge was caused by ULD.
